package elastic
import "testing"
func TestTasksListBuildURL(t *testing.T) {
client := setupTestClient(t)
tests := []struct {
TaskId []int64
Expected string
}{
{
[]int64{},
"/_tasks",
},
{
[]int64{42},
"/_tasks/42",
},
{
[]int64{42, 37},
"/_tasks/42%2C37",
},
}
for i, test := range tests {
path, _, err := client.TasksList().TaskId(test.TaskId...).buildURL()
if err != nil {
t.Errorf("case #%d: %v", i+1, err)
continue
}
if path != test.Expected {
t.Errorf("case #%d: expected %q; got: %q", i+1, test.Expected, path)
}
}
}
func TestTasksList(t *testing.T) {
client := setupTestClientAndCreateIndexAndAddDocs(t) //, SetTraceLog(log.New(os.Stdout, "", 0)))
esversion, err := client.ElasticsearchVersion(DefaultURL)
if err != nil {
t.Fatal(err)
}
if esversion < "2.3.0" {
t.Skipf("Elasticsearch %v does not support Tasks Management API yet", esversion)
}
res, err := client.TasksList().Pretty(true).Do()
if err != nil {
t.Fatal(err)
}
if res == nil {
t.Fatal("response is nil")
}
if len(res.Nodes) == 0 {
t.Fatalf("expected at least 1 node; got: %d", len(res.Nodes))
}
}
